You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@commons.apache.org by jc...@apache.org on 2013/08/02 15:38:57 UTC

svn commit: r1509703 - /commons/proper/proxy/branches/version-2.0-work/core/src/main/java/org/apache/commons/proxy2/impl/AbstractProxyFactory.java

Author: jcarman
Date: Fri Aug  2 13:38:56 2013
New Revision: 1509703

URL: http://svn.apache.org/r1509703
Log:
Fixing Sonar issues.

Modified:
    commons/proper/proxy/branches/version-2.0-work/core/src/main/java/org/apache/commons/proxy2/impl/AbstractProxyFactory.java

Modified: commons/proper/proxy/branches/version-2.0-work/core/src/main/java/org/apache/commons/proxy2/impl/AbstractProxyFactory.java
URL: http://svn.apache.org/viewvc/commons/proper/proxy/branches/version-2.0-work/core/src/main/java/org/apache/commons/proxy2/impl/AbstractProxyFactory.java?rev=1509703&r1=1509702&r2=1509703&view=diff
==============================================================================
--- commons/proper/proxy/branches/version-2.0-work/core/src/main/java/org/apache/commons/proxy2/impl/AbstractProxyFactory.java (original)
+++ commons/proper/proxy/branches/version-2.0-work/core/src/main/java/org/apache/commons/proxy2/impl/AbstractProxyFactory.java Fri Aug  2 13:38:56 2013
@@ -57,9 +57,7 @@ public abstract class AbstractProxyFacto
      */
     public <T> T createDelegatorProxy( ObjectProvider<?> delegateProvider, Class<?>... proxyClasses )
     {
-        @SuppressWarnings("unchecked")
-        final T result = (T) createDelegatorProxy(Thread.currentThread().getContextClassLoader(), delegateProvider, proxyClasses);
-        return result;
+        return createDelegatorProxy(Thread.currentThread().getContextClassLoader(), delegateProvider, proxyClasses);
     }
 
     /**
@@ -75,10 +73,8 @@ public abstract class AbstractProxyFacto
     public <T> T createInterceptorProxy( Object target, Interceptor interceptor,
                                           Class<?>... proxyClasses )
     {
-        @SuppressWarnings("unchecked")
-        final T result = (T) createInterceptorProxy(Thread.currentThread().getContextClassLoader(), target, interceptor,
+        return createInterceptorProxy(Thread.currentThread().getContextClassLoader(), target, interceptor,
                                       proxyClasses);
-        return result;
     }
 
     /**
@@ -91,10 +87,8 @@ public abstract class AbstractProxyFacto
      */
     public <T> T createInvokerProxy( Invoker invoker, Class<?>... proxyClasses )
     {
-        @SuppressWarnings("unchecked")
-        final T result = (T) createInvokerProxy(Thread.currentThread().getContextClassLoader(), invoker,
+        return createInvokerProxy(Thread.currentThread().getContextClassLoader(), invoker,
                                   proxyClasses);
-        return result;
     }
 
 }